Define: Parallel

_____ to the long axis of the muscle. Most muscles are _____ muscles, such as the biceps brachii muscle.

64
New cards

Define: Convergent

Fasciculi extend over a broad area, and converge on a common
attachment site, such as pectoralis major. Arrangement allows the
muscle to pull in different directions.

65
New cards

Define: Pennate

Fasciculi form a common angle with the tendon; typically contains many more myofibrils than a parallel muscle and is therefore capable of producing much more force.

66
New cards

Define: UNIpennate

All muscle fibers are on the same side of the tendon. A muscle whose fibers are arranged obliquely and insert into a tendon on one side only, similar to a feather barb

67
New cards

Define: Bipennate

Muscle fibers on both sides of the tendon.

68
New cards

Define: Multipennate

Tendon branches within a pinnate muscle. Multiple rows of muscle fibers that branch into two or more tendons.

69
New cards

Define: Circular

Fasciculi are arranged concentrically around an opening or a recess. Contraction results in a decreased diameter of the opening, such as the external anal sphincter (yes, it’s what you think it is!).

70
New cards

Define: Agonist

Muscle acting to provide most of the force for Prime mover movement.

71
New cards

Define: Synergist

Muscle that assist the prime mover; may function to assist the motion of the prime mover or may function to stabilize a joint in order to make the motion of the prime
mover more effective.

72
New cards

Define: Antagonist

A muscle that performs the opposite action of another muscle, called the agonist. When one muscle contracts, the other relaxes or lengthens.
